Output e2fbdcac716054524d644bdf3c745e596b8b9994a39f53fba2d978b03de95290:25

value
5484446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683b1f9b6aa69f6340017b60778f48cd0c358937 OP_EQUAL
address
3BC92TtpspqzLmN7c7k3arKCVWLqDiinT2
transaction
e2fbdcac716054524d644bdf3c745e596b8b9994a39f53fba2d978b03de95290
spent
true